首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从云初始化用户数据脚本向S3进行身份验证

,可以通过以下步骤实现:

  1. 首先,需要了解S3(Simple Storage Service)是亚马逊AWS提供的一种对象存储服务,用于存储和检索大量的非结构化数据,具有高可靠性、可扩展性和安全性。
  2. 身份验证是确保只有授权用户可以访问和操作S3存储桶中的数据的过程。在云计算中,常用的身份验证方式包括Access Key和Secret Key、IAM角色和STS临时凭证等。
  3. 云初始化用户数据脚本是指在云计算环境中,用于自动化初始化用户数据的脚本。它可以用于创建用户账号、设置权限、配置环境变量等操作。
  4. 在向S3进行身份验证时,可以使用以下步骤:
  5. a. 首先,需要在云初始化用户数据脚本中获取有效的Access Key和Secret Key。这些凭证可以通过云服务提供商的控制台或API获取。
  6. b. 接下来,使用获取到的Access Key和Secret Key,通过调用S3的API进行身份验证。可以使用AWS SDK或其他适用的开发工具来实现。
  7. c. 在进行身份验证时,需要确保Access Key和Secret Key的安全性,避免泄露给未授权的用户。可以通过加密存储、访问控制列表(ACL)和IAM角色等方式来增强安全性。
  8. S3身份验证的优势包括:
  9. a. 简单易用:S3提供了简单的API和SDK,方便开发人员进行身份验证操作。
  10. b. 高可靠性:S3的身份验证机制经过亚马逊AWS的严格测试和验证,具有高可靠性和稳定性。
  11. c. 安全性:S3支持多种身份验证方式,并提供了访问控制策略和加密功能,保障数据的安全性。
  12. 适用场景:
  13. a. 数据存储和备份:S3可以用于存储和备份大量的非结构化数据,如图片、视频、日志文件等。
  14. b. 静态网站托管:S3可以作为静态网站的托管服务,提供高可用性和低延迟的访问体验。
  15. c. 大数据分析:S3可以作为数据湖(Data Lake)来存储和分析大规模的结构化和非结构化数据。
  16. d. 应用程序存储:S3可以作为应用程序的存储后端,存储用户上传的文件和数据。
  17. 腾讯云相关产品和产品介绍链接地址:
  18. a. 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
  19. 腾讯云对象存储(COS)是腾讯云提供的一种安全、稳定、高扩展性的云端存储服务,适用于各种场景下的数据存储和管理需求。
  20. b. 腾讯云访问管理(CAM):https://cloud.tencent.com/product/cam
  21. 腾讯云访问管理(CAM)是腾讯云提供的一种身份和访问管理服务,用于管理用户、权限和资源的访问控制。

请注意,以上答案仅供参考,具体的实现方式和推荐产品可能因实际需求和环境而异。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

3分23秒

《中国数据库前世今生:回顾与展望》

2.1K
领券